Fiber
Be sure to add fiber to your
diet.
A dose of soluble fiber from a teaspoon to a full tablespoon with any of the ingredients like guar gum, psyllium husk, pectin, or flaxseeds should be mixed in a glass of water. Use twice a day a couple of hours before meal.
Acidophilus Bacteria
Acidophilus is an ideal natural cure for yeast infection. Acidophilus bacteria are found in yogurt and they control the growth of yeast in the intestine by making the intestinal environment more acidic. The hydrogen peroxide produced by acidophilus kills yeast. Acidophilus is available in a lot of forms like capsule, tablet, powder, suppository, douche, and liquid. In case of using antibiotics, it is not appropriate to take acidophilus at the same time of the day as the antibiotic.
Enteric-Coated Oils
The growth of yeast inside the body can be prevented by natural oils like oregano oil and peppermint oil that are contained in enteric-coated capsules. The patient needs to use this natural cure for yeast infection for several months. Usually two enteric-coated capsules are taken with water twice daily. Remember not to ingest these oils in their pure liquid variety whereas of their toxic nature. Additionally, do not break open the capsules before ingesting.
Garlic
Enteric-coated garlic capsules are attainable now in combination with the volatile oils. A capsule of enteric-coated garlic daily along with the said oils is effectual in cleansing the intestine of yeast.
Herbs and Supplements
A number of natural herbs and the supplements made from these are effective against yeast infection. Coconuts contain caprylic acid, which is now attainable in form of enterically coated capsules. It fights yeast invasion without causing any harm to liver. Oleic acid discovered naturally in olive oil, oregano oil, and pau d'arco (the inner bark of the Tabebuia avellanedae tree, available as dried bark tea) are additionally useful against yeast infections.
Dietary No-Nos For Yeast Infection
To make the natural cure for yeast infection work effectively, foods extreme in sugar or containing yeast are to be avoided. High-sugar foods that be forced to be eliminated include fruits like melons (particularly cantaloupe), canned and frozen fruit juices, canned, dried, and canned fruit, and oranges and their juice. Gluten-containing food (wheat, rye, barley, and their breads, and pasta), vinegar, and mushrooms are other no no foods to steer clear of.
